A young toddler in a white shirt and blue overalls explores a sun-dappled backyard in Glendale, California, in 1962. Shot on 8mm film, the clip captures the child walking unsteadily across a green lawn, reaching toward a leafy evergreen bush before losing balance and falling forward. The warm, slightly faded colors and soft focus evoke a nostalgic, home-movie feel, with natural sunlight filtering through the trees and casting dappled shadows. This authentic slice of mid-century Americana captures a candid moment of childhood discovery and play.
